In this review of Cloud Connectivity and Embedded Sensory Systems the reviewer finds a focused, theory-driven resource for engineers and researchers working on sensor networks. The book's single biggest reason to buy is its attempt to translate concepts from large-scale cloud computing into practical design guidance for wireless sensor networks, giving readers a bridge between distributed computing theory and ambient intelligence implementation. It is best read by those who want conceptual foundations and worked case studies rather than a parts list or step-by-step hardware tutorial.

Key Features

  • Cloud-inspired design: Shows how ideas from cloud computing can be applied to the architecture of wireless sensor systems, helping readers reason about scale and distribution.
  • Sensor network theory: Presents new theoretical perspectives that clarify how to build networks for presence detection, pattern characterization and anomaly detection.
  • Case study driven: Walks through building case studies that capture real requirements and practical limits of ambient intelligence deployments.
  • Focus on awareness: Emphasizes designs that create spatial and temporal awareness rather than just raw data collection, aiding system-level decision making.
  • Design guidance: Guides the reader through tradeoffs and constraints relevant to deploying intelligent sensory clouds, swarms and flocks.

Who It's For

This book is aimed at graduate students, systems engineers and researchers who want a conceptual grounding in how to design wireless sensor networks using cloud and distributed computing principles. It is particularly useful for readers building intelligent ambient systems that must consider scale, distribution and detection tasks.

It is not primarily a soldering- or parts-level manual, so hobbyists seeking step-by-step hardware assembly or a beginner tutorial in sensors and electronics should look for an introductory hardware guide instead.

Specifications

Title Cloud Connectivity and Embedded Sensory Systems
Authors Lambert Spaanenburg, Hendrik Spaanenburg
Subject Wireless sensor networks and cloud-inspired design
Scope Theory, design guidance and case studies for ambient intelligence
Intended audience Engineers, researchers and graduate students
Focus areas Awareness, anomaly detection, sensory clouds and swarms
